How can a wind turbine be used to make an electric circuit?
Radda [10]

Answer:

Wind turbines operate on a simple principle. The energy in the wind turns two or three propeller-like blades around a rotor. The rotor is connected to the main shaft, which spins a generator to create electricity.

Which component of the microscope is found directly under the stage, and contains two sets of lenses that collect and concentrat
dusya [7]

Answer: CONDENSER

Explanation:

CONDENSER is the component of the microscope that is found directly under the stage, and contains two sets of lenses that collect and concentrate light as it passes upward from the light source into the lens systems. The condenser increases the resolution of light.

A microscope is an instrument that is used in laboratory to examine objects that can't be viewed with the naked eye. This is possible with as it is designed with lenses that aids in magnification of the objects.
